School Overview

Antioch High sits in one of the more affordable corners of the East Bay, drawing families who are part of a working-class community with deep roots in the Delta region. The school faces some real academic headwinds, with test scores in the lower tier statewide, so families who prioritize academics may want to look closely at what support systems and programs are available before enrolling. That said, Antioch itself has a tight-knit, multicultural character, and for families already planted in this community, the school reflects the diverse, gritty spirit of a city that's navigating its own ongoing growth and change.
